Event Description
Information was received from multiple sources (manufacturer representative, healthcare provider) regarding a patient who was receiving an unknown drug via an implantable pump for unknown indications for use.It was reported that the 8780 catheter was not implanted, a new catheter was used.The healthcare provider felt the catheter was not defective.No patient issues were reported.The patient's weight and medical history were asked but were not made available.The patient was reported alive with no injury.Additional information was received that there was a procedure issue during the system replacement as the hcp pulled back on the catheter while the needle was still engaged and fractured the catheter.
